Output 975708f8d999115401c721cf7561d469da78a097f7aaf6720fe996c00a0f6718: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ccf3d2ffef5a7111c0d07b90589e3d05e71656c OP_EQUAL
address
3PH9f2yS8oCi6cE4nSZQhSAX3x1buwrHXS
transaction
975708f8d999115401c721cf7561d469da78a097f7aaf6720fe996c00a0f6718
confirmations
226740
spent
true